Meguiars says that Meguiars pure polishes fill microscopic pores of old paint (replace the original resins, (or oils), that have been broken-down) and thus makes the paint last longer and resist stains better.
In order to put Meguiars polishing oils into the microscopic pores of the paint, however, I need to clean the paint. So I need total 5 steps in one day:
wash -> clay -> paint cleaner -> polish -> wax.
For a non-car-crazy person, this is too much work. So I want to ask this.
Does Meguiars Cleaner Wax also fills in microscopic pores of old paint with trade secret Meguiars oils and thus makes the paint last longer and resist stains better? (If yes, how many applications of Cleaner Wax fills in as much as one application of pure polish?)
Or, for the “fill in” effect, must I use Meguiars pure polish?
My question is related to the following claim by Meguiars:
=================
When you apply a Meguiar's polish, the trade secret oils found in all Meguiar's polishes, (and even Meguiar's compounds, cleaner/polishes and even some waxes), penetrate into the paint and replace the original resins, (or oils), that have been broken-down, leached out and/or deteriorated. These trade secret oils then act to fill the empty microscopic pores, air pockets and surface imperfections thus preventing unwanted substances from entering into these areas.
